Most users on AI platforms activate less than 30% of the features available to them.

That does not mean the tools are broken. It usually means the user was overwhelmed.

They signed up excited. They saw the AI agents, campaign tools, article builders, lead capture systems, referral rewards, offer trackers, guest list tools, and automation options. Then they tried to turn everything on in the first week.

By week two, nothing meaningful was live.

The Problem With Turning Everything On Too Fast

AI tools are powerful, but power without sequence creates confusion.

A small business owner signs up and sees ArticleBot, OfferBot, referral rewards, AI agents, guest list builder tools, social sharing systems, campaign tracking, and monetization options. Each tool has value. Each feature can help. But when everything is activated at once, the user has no clear path.

They do not know what to build first.

They do not know which button matters.

They do not know which automation should be active.

They do not know what the campaign is supposed to do.

That is when the platform starts to feel more complicated than it really is.

The issue is not the technology. The issue is the rollout.

A campaign needs structure. A creator needs a starting point. A business needs a workflow it can actually understand before adding the next automation.

The Best AI Users Pick One Workflow First

The creators and small business owners getting the most out of AI right now are not necessarily the ones using the most tools.

They are the ones using the right tool in the right order.

They pick one workflow.

They make it work.

Then they add the next.

For example, a local event promoter may start with one campaign article and one registration form. Once that is working, they can add social sharing. Then referral rewards. Then AI-assisted follow-up. Then offer promotion. Then sponsor visibility.

A creator may start with one content campaign. Then add an offer. Then add a lead capture path. Then add a reward system for people who share the campaign.

A business may start by promoting one service. Then build a lead list. Then use AI agents to help create content and follow-up messages.

The process is simple:

Build one useful workflow.
Test it.
Understand it.
Improve it.
Then automate the next layer.

The Real Lesson

Automation is not about turning on every feature.

Automation is about removing manual work from a process you already understand.

If you do not understand the process yet, automation can make the confusion move faster.

That is why staged rollout matters.

PMN gives users access to powerful tools, but the smartest users do not rush to activate everything. They build the foundation first. They learn the levers. They test the workflow. Then they scale.

The future does not belong to the person with every toggle switched on.

It belongs to the person who understands which toggle matters first.

Pace is a strategy.
